Q & A
What are the main benefits of fasting mentioned in the script?
-The main benefits of fasting mentioned in the script include: 1) Elevating one's rank, 2) Erasing past sins, 3) Controlling desires (hawa nafsu), 4) Increasing charity (sedekah), 5) Enhancing obedience to Allah, 6) Being grateful for things not yet known, and 7) Preventing the urge to commit sins.
How does fasting elevate one's rank?
-Fasting elevates one's rank because it is an act of worship known only to Allah and the individual. No one else can be sure whether someone is fasting or not, making it a unique form of devotion that Allah rewards by raising the person’s status.
What is the significance of fasting in terms of erasing past sins?
-Fasting, particularly during Ramadan, has the power to erase past sins. As per a hadith mentioned in the script, anyone who fasts during Ramadan with faith and seeking Allah’s reward will have their previous sins forgiven.
How does fasting help control desires and passions (hawa nafsu)?
-Fasting helps control desires by making individuals feel hunger and thirst, which weakens their physical cravings. This process teaches self-discipline and reduces the power of physical desires.
Why does fasting encourage more charity (sedekah)?
-Fasting encourages more charity because when fasting, individuals experience hunger and thirst. This empathy towards those suffering from the same condition increases their willingness to give to the poor and those in need.
In what way does fasting increase obedience to Allah?
-Fasting increases obedience to Allah by multiplying the rewards for good deeds during Ramadan. People tend to engage in more acts of worship, like reading the Quran, praying, giving charity, and performing other good deeds during this blessed month.
What is the impact of fasting on gratitude?
-Fasting enhances gratitude as individuals experience thirst and hunger, which makes them appreciate the blessings of food and water when they break their fast. It also leads to a deeper appreciation of the things that are often taken for granted.
How does fasting help prevent sinful behavior?
-Fasting prevents sinful behavior by encouraging individuals to avoid not only food and drink, but also actions and behaviors that are forbidden by Allah. Fasting serves as a safeguard, helping individuals stay away from temptation and sin.
What specific teachings are shared in the hadith about fasting in the script?
-The hadith shared in the script emphasizes that fasting is a special act of worship that only Allah and the individual know about. The reward for fasting is exclusively given by Allah, and it is one of the few acts where Allah Himself directly acknowledges and compensates the person’s effort.
What is the overall message about fasting conveyed in the script?
-The overall message about fasting in the script is that fasting is not only an act of physical abstinence but also a spiritual process that brings many benefits. These include spiritual elevation, forgiveness of sins, control over desires, increased charity, enhanced obedience to Allah, gratitude, and protection from sin. The script emphasizes the holistic impact of fasting on an individual’s life and relationship with Allah.
